Output 106e5fa476fba6d31dbdd6e93a48cd06e7982f945eb2e09d63dae96ef04b866f:8

value
640565
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 573d7eb05730a3ac586c64811e821d67fc4ae4aa OP_EQUALVERIFY OP_CHECKSIG
address
18xHTRqn7RDoYF58NXQNZtLDTBscc9o8Ge
transaction
106e5fa476fba6d31dbdd6e93a48cd06e7982f945eb2e09d63dae96ef04b866f
spent
true